Output 4325560e66b62bf6b436331a7a84662ad94700f5bf0d4145ae2c5d44c99bb3aa:0

value
270917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e732377948dc62045baa0ff108360d79eca63d95 OP_EQUAL
address
3NmUAyRhcVrpbBi4DnkzgKiJX6wCDw2Qen
transaction
4325560e66b62bf6b436331a7a84662ad94700f5bf0d4145ae2c5d44c99bb3aa
spent
true